Northfield is on a six-game streak of home wins, while Denver East is on a five-game streak of away wins: one of those streaks is about to end. The Northfield Nighthawks will welcome the Denver East Angels at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Both squads will be entering this one on the heels of a big victory.
Northfield's defense heads into the match hoping to repeat the dominance they displayed on Thursday. They were the clear victor by a 4-0 margin over Denver South. Given the Nighthawks' advantage in MaxPreps' Colorado soccer rankings (they are ranked second, while the Ravens are ranked 54th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Northfield hit Denver South with a four-pronged attack, as the team got scores from
Caden Gard,
Evan Holsinger,
Isaias Bonilla, and
Calvin Georgeson.
Meanwhile, Denver East won against Rangeview on Tuesday with four goals and they decided to stick to that goal total again on Thursday. Denver East blew past Vista PEAK Prep 4-0. That's two games straight that the Angels have won by exactly four goals.
Northfield's victory bumped their record up to 12-0-1. As for Denver East, their win bumped their record up to 10-1-2.
Northfield was able to grind out a solid victory over Denver East when the teams last played back in October of 2023, winning 2-0. Does Northfield have another victory up their sleeve, or will Denver East turn the tables on them? We'll have the answer soon enough.
